Transaction e21d2b0d912af0626563b5fffc352b267fd4f05d9dec1aa67da472dd38c8907d
1 Input
1 Output
-
e21d2b0d912af0626563b5fffc352b267fd4f05d9dec1aa67da472dd38c8907d:0
- value
- 2101603
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 80b983ece663142f27f5100a1ffd113845a56587 OP_EQUAL
- address
- 3DReevrk9s5H9vgsd2LULTHsPMYPzfYWEY